

Advocate Receives Quarterly Newsprint Shipment
March 16, 1976
NEWSPRINT SHIPMENT—Rolls of newsprint pictured above, received earlier this month by The Advocate, represents approximately a three months supply.
The newsprint was from the Crown Zellerbach Elks Falls Mill at Campbell River, British Columbia, and total weight of the 51 rolls—most of them 30 inch in width—was more than 22 tons.
Joe Boyer, standing on the truck, and four other Advocate staffers unloaded the shipment in about one hour. (Advocate photo).
